These long-term climate measurements for Bukit Tiban National Park summarize atmospheric conditions at a specific representative coordinate. Readers can compare twelve-month trends for mean, minimum, and maximum temperatures alongside average daily precipitation and daylight duration. All data points reflect historical averages from 1991 to 2020 rather than live weather, forecasts, or site-wide conditions.
Tracking the relationship between steady thermal ranges and average daily rainfall patterns
Average temperature bounds, daily precipitation, relative humidity, and daylight in Bintulu Division
| Mean temperature | Precipitation | Humidity | Wind speed | Daylight | |
|---|---|---|---|---|---|
| January | 25.4 °C21.3° to 30.4° | 11.7 mm/day | 91.7% | 0.8 m/s | 11.8 hours |
| February | 25.4 °C21.3° to 30.7° | 8.3 mm/day | 90.8% | 0.8 m/s | 11.9 hours |
| March | 25.8 °C21.7° to 30.9° | 6.5 mm/day | 90.2% | 0.8 m/s | 12 hours |
| April | 26.1 °C22.4° to 30.8° | 7.7 mm/day | 91.2% | 0.7 m/s | 12.1 hours |
| May | 26.3 °C22.7° to 30.7° | 6.6 mm/day | 91.4% | 0.7 m/s | 12.2 hours |
| June | 26 °C22.4° to 30.4° | 7.8 mm/day | 91.2% | 0.7 m/s | 12.2 hours |
| July | 25.9 °C21.9° to 30.4° | 7 mm/day | 90.4% | 0.8 m/s | 12.2 hours |
| August | 25.9 °C22° to 30.8° | 8 mm/day | 90.1% | 0.8 m/s | 12.1 hours |
| September | 25.9 °C22.1° to 30.8° | 8.6 mm/day | 90.4% | 0.8 m/s | 12 hours |
| October | 25.7 °C22.1° to 30.5° | 10.4 mm/day | 91.6% | 0.8 m/s | 11.9 hours |
| November | 25.6 °C22.2° to 30.2° | 11.2 mm/day | 92.4% | 0.7 m/s | 11.8 hours |
| December | 25.5 °C22° to 30.2° | 12.9 mm/day | 92.6% | 0.8 m/s | 11.8 hours |
